Abstract
This paper studies the effect of Body Rolling of Skid-Steering Wheeled Vehicle on Steering Characteristics. Based on the 2 DOF dynamic model of skid-steering wheeled vehicle, this paper taking account of body rolling and establishes the 3 DOF dynamic model of skid-steering wheeled vehicle constructed by lateral velocity, yaw angular velocity and roll angle. With an analysis of body rolling and wheel load transfer by different stiffness and damping of suspension, by the time of steering, the effect of steering characteristics depending on the charge of tire cornering characteristics is studied. Moreover, make a simulation analysis of Steering Characteristics of skid-steering wheeled vehicle by the different stiffness and damping of suspension, the effect on transient Response , steady-state gain, turning radius and instantaneous center of velocity of skid-steering wheeled vehicle is made. The result shows that rolling parameters of suspension has an effect on the transient response, steady-state gain, turning radius and instantaneous center of velocity of skid -steering wheeled vehicle.
